Teacher of Physical Education for Boys School (SEN) – FULL TIME

Academics are looking for a creative and inspirational Physical Education Teacher to join a SEN school based in Birmingham. This is a full time position starting after Easter 2025 and will be up until the end of the academic year July 2025.

ECTs are welcome to apply!

This is a special school for up to 100 boys between the ages of 5 and 14 with Social Emotional and Mental Health (SEMH) needs. Some of the children also have diagnoses of ASD and ADHD. All of the pupils have an Education Health and Care Plan (EHCP) which indicates the key target areas of child development. Teachers are supported by experienced teaching assistants to ensure that the children make expected progress against those targets.

The successful Teacher will:
  1. be a highly skilled PE specialist teacher who is enthusiastic and motivated to help our students develop and reach their full potential;
  2. have some experience of supporting and teaching pupils with SEMH needs in a specialist or mainstream setting;
  3. be able to work collaboratively with support staff and senior leaders in order to plan and deliver high quality educational provision for our young people;
  4. be empathetic to the complex needs of our pupils and also resilient to challenge; understanding that at times our pupils can display challenging behaviours which are a result of their special needs.
